    Recently Married... Do I have to change name on title of property
    Hello all,

    I live in Texas and have a townhouse that I bought before I was married. Do I have to change the title to reflect my married name?

    Most counties do not require you to change your name on a deed when you get married. Call a local title company and ask them about your county.

    Normally no you don't have to change it, since that is who you still are.

    Many people do, since it makes issues latter with proving identity.
